Overview
Pretreatment is normally used to prepare substrates such as lignocelluloses and algal biomass for various processes, including microbial and enzymatic. These substrates might have high level of recalcitrance, contain inhibitors for the microorganisms, indigestible materials (such as lignin) to prevent exposure of them to the cells or enzymes, etc. Therefore, pretreatment is applied to remove these effects. There are more than 40 different pretreatment methods that use physical, thermal, chemical, physico-chemicals or biological means to achieve the goals. There have been intensive studies on developing pretreatment methods for various materials in the last two decades. However, recent development in biorefineries, circular bioeconomy and the importance of resource recovery to produce new materials and energy sources, gives new dimensions to pretreatment.
